How the Process is Carried Out Step by Step
1. Collecting Garbage and Transport
Old metal is found in homes, factories, construction places and eventually ends up at recycling centers. This is when you start your learning journey.
2. Going Over the Data and Breaking It Into Its Components
For instance, thanks to machines including magnets and eddy current separators, it is possible to divide metals by their type. It is important to separate metals since blending them causes melting to be uneven.
3. Cleaning and Preparing
It is easy to see that metal often has paint, plastic or dirt on its surface. They are removed from the water so the final product stays clear of these contaminants. Large objects are chopped into little pieces so the melting goes quicker.
4. Steels are Normally Melted and Refined Before They Take On a Regular Form
Every metal is melted in a furnace designed specifically for its sort of metal. It takes much less energy to make recycled metals than it does to mine them from the ground. The end of refining gets rid of the final impurities.
5. Becoming Transformed into Different Materials
Refined molten metal is put into molds that shape it into ingots, rods or sheets. After that, these materials go to factories to start the manufacturing process.
How Being Green Helps the Environment Without Hurting Economics
Recycling metal offers a lot of positive effects:
- A huge amount of energy is saved from recycling aluminum which requires less than 5% of the energy needed to create it from ore.
- Energy use affects greenhouse gas emissions, the less energy used, the less greenhouse gas emissions.
- Recycled metals are not in landfills for too long, there is less waste in landfills.
- During this process, the industry contributes and creates lots of skill positions.
- The availability of materials at reasonable cost to industries is boosted by good supply of raw materials.
